Before hiring a professional hacker, a number of factors must be considered. Guaranteeing that the ethical hacker has the right credentials, experience, and method that aligns with your needs is vital.
Key Considerations
Certification and Qualifications: Look for qualifications such as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H) or Offensive Security Certified Professional (OSCP).
Experience: Review their previous work, customer reviews, and success stories. A skilled professional will have a tested performance history.
Scope of Work: Clearly define the scope of work before employing. What particular services do you require? What systems will they access?
Legal Contracts: Ensure that all agreements are made in writing, detailing the duties, deliverables, and limitations.
Confidentiality: Check how the hacker manages sensitive details. A non-disclosure arrangement (NDA) is suggested.
Ongoing Support: Cybersecurity is not a one-time effort. Inquire about post-assessment support and maintenance.

What is an ethical hacker?
An ethical hacker is a cybersecurity professional who uses their skills to recognize and alleviate vulnerabilities in systems, applications, and networks. They run within legal boundaries and typically hold certifications.

4. For how long does a common security evaluation take?
The duration of a security evaluation varies based upon the size and complexity of the company and the level of the examination. Normally, it can take anywhere from a couple of days to numerous weeks to finish.
5. What occurs if vulnerabilities are found?
When vulnerabilities are found, the professional hacker will generate a report outlining all findings along with prioritized recommendations for resolving these weaknesses.
